I'm a GPS junkie!  My first exposure to GPS was in the USAF, where we had only about 8 hours of GPS coverage a day.  The portable units were huge, took forever to aquire and then spit out such basic information that it required maps and fairly good navigation skills to use.

Later in life, I found myself working with the very people who designed and maintain the system for the U.S. Government.  Teaching courses in GPS to fellow engineers and witnessing first hand all the 'neat stuff' that goes on behind the scenes was truly fascinating, and I've had a sense of attachment to the system ever since.

Modern GPS units are simply wonderful devices.  The purpose of this section is to compare many of the available units, some brand new and expensive and some older units one can purchase used for very little money.
